Transaction 20e3bb31094927c9338d08b12eb4c4f9ffc11bfa5da8803edeb2c1223049e74b

1 Input
2 Outputs
  • 20e3bb31094927c9338d08b12eb4c4f9ffc11bfa5da8803edeb2c1223049e74b:0
  • value  41783805
    address  1EDp3utaAFxHC1YX7HsS8XxnGiZYfgnuR5
  • 20e3bb31094927c9338d08b12eb4c4f9ffc11bfa5da8803edeb2c1223049e74b:1
  • value  17944100
    address  34MQUF7De2FQxGGvZazgj5sTox1vXXsn7z